bracketed paste mode

Keywords: garbage/extra tilde characters when copy-paste in terminator.

Sometimes pasting into terminal adds weird characters with tilde. E.g.:

0~pasted text1~

This feature is called “bracketed paste mode”. It used to distinguish typed text from pasted text.
It should be correctly handled by modern terminal however</description>

Primary selection - each selection done by mouse. It is not going to clipboard until sync is enabled.

sudo apt-get install xfce4-clipman

xfce: Disable autocopy of marked text

Settings --&gt; Clipboard Manager Settings --&gt; Sync mouse selection (uncheck)</description>

Disable rolling up windows

xfconf-query -c xfwm4 -p /general/mousewheel_rollup -s false

Disable Terminal F1 and F11 shortcuts

The xfce terminal binds F1 and F11 to help and fullscreen, respectively, which can make using programs like htop difficult. To disable those shortcuts, create or edit its configuration file, then log out and log back in. F10 can disabled in the Preferences menu.</description>
